Perris was not able to break out of their rough patch on Tuesday as the team picked up their fifth straight loss. They fell 4-1 to the Canyon Springs Cougars.
Jonathan Lenning sp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ered just two earned (and two unearned) runs on four hits and racked up seven Ks.
On the hitting side, Perris saw two different players step up and record at least one hit. One of them was Adan Perez, who went 1-for-3 with one RBI.
Perris' record is now 2-10. As for Canyon Springs, their victory was their first in the league, bumping their league record up to 1-5 and their overall record up to 7-10.
While Perris had to take the loss, they won't have to wait long to give it another shot: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 3:15 p.m. on Thursday.
